Lancaster, PA- The Chargers couldn't find their rhythm Thursday afternoon, losing their first match of year to Baptist Bible College 8-1.
Number one double partners, Tim Hogan (Upper Sulford, PA) and Jonathon Recaman (Marin, Spain) played well for the Chargers winning their match 8-5. In singles, the pair hung tough with Recaman losing 4-3, and Hogan falling 4-2 to their respective opponents.
On Saturday, the Chargers travel to St. Mary's College for their next match scheduled for 12:00 PM.
